What's The Definition Of Crème fraîche?

crème fraiche
slightly fermented high-fat cream, milder than sour cream, served with fresh fruit or other desserts and used in sauces
noun: slightly fermented cream that has been thickened by lactic acids and natural fermentation
noun: thickened and slightly fermented cream
uncountable noun: Crème fraiche is a type of thick, slightly sour cream.
